Abstract
The paper is dedicated to the analysis of holographic content-addressable memory (HCAM) on the basis of photothermoplastic (PTP) SLM as a storing unit. The joint transform correlator (JTC) scheme with electronic nonlinear feedback is considered, paying attention to the PTP SLM features, problem of negative value optical realization, and computational paradigm choice. Theoretical models, the results of experiments, and computer simulation are presented.
